What does this PR do?
#21009 added
src/transformers/generation/flax_utils.pytodocumentation_tests.txt, but CI image doesn't havejax/flaxinstalled. The whole doctest suite failed, and reported 0 failure.This PR removes this file from
documentation_tests.txt. The CI image used is the same as the scheduled CI, and it's intended not to havejax/flaxin this image.We can decide if to use a separate image though.
